The Tucson Faceters Frolic is supported and sponsored in part by the United States Faceters Guild. NEW 3 Day Event - The Second USFG-Tucson Faceters Frolicįebruary 4, 5, at the Old Pueblo Clubhouse leading up to their annual HobNob on Saturday evening.
